From the Edgar Award–winning author of Please See Us comes a haunting new thriller for readers of Liz Moore’s The God of the Woods. If you love a story that lingers long after you’ve turned the final page, pull up a chair.
The year is 1994. Deep in the myth-riddled woods of the New Jersey Pine Barrens, sixteen-year-old Annabelle Riley is determined to uncover a secret. Her twin sister, Sabrina, has been carrying on an affair with a mysterious older man. Then, without explanation, both sisters vanish.
Years later, in that same small town, newly instated Police Chief Callie Hauser makes an arrest that unexpectedly reopens a heartbreaking cold case. As she digs deeper, past and present collide—challenging everything she believes about right and wrong, about who she is, and about the town she’s always called home.
This is a propulsive mystery, as incisive as it is forgiving. A visceral reminder that the truth of a woman’s life is often complicated and unknowable—to those on the outside, and sometimes even to herself.
